site stats

Slr parsing table code

WebbLec-12: SLR (1) Parsing Table Check Whether a Grammar is SLR (1) or Not Bottom-Up Parser Gate Smashers 1.32M subscribers Join Subscribe Share Save 412K views 2 years … WebbYes, this is homework. No, not looking to be spoonfed. Just wondering how I'm supposed to do this. My google-fu is only turning up how to make the parse table by hand, which i …

parsing - How to calculate expression result using LR parser in C ...

Webb21 apr. 2010 · In SLR (1), we write reduced action only in FOLLOW symbols of the production. On State I2, the production E – T’s reduced action is written at the Follow (E). … WebbSteps to create an SLR table are as follows: If a state (Ii) is going to some other state (Ij) on a terminal then it corresponds to a shift move in the action part. If a state (Ii) is going to … ct scan dry skin https://lynxpropertymanagement.net

slr-parser Implementation of Simple LR Parser in Python Parser …

WebbLR Parsing Lecture Notes by Profs Aiken and Necula (UCB) CS780(Prasad) L16LR 2 Outline • Review of SLR parsing • Limits of SLR parsing • LR parsing • LALR parsing • … WebbVDOMDHTMLtml>. Code Studio. NINJA FUN FACT. Coding will soon be as important as reading. WebbSLR (1) refers to simple LR Parsing. It is same as LR (0) parsing. The only difference is in the parsing table.To construct SLR (1) parsing table, we use canonical collection of LR … earthworks estimating software

Simple LR parser - Wikipedia

Category:SLR Parser Generator - SourceForge

Tags:Slr parsing table code

Slr parsing table code

Write a program to implement SLR Parsing algorithm using C for …

Webb22 apr. 2013 · Consider following example grammar and steps to create Parse Table : Grammar : States of this grammar : state creation rules : 1- State 0 build from extra … WebbEGO am writing a timetable for calculating the express evaluate usage LR text (2 stack-track). The code is working fine for unique digits. E adds otherwise multiplies two …

Slr parsing table code

Did you know?

Webbclosure functions - Java supports OOP, and closure functions, as per my knowledge, access the instance variables which are private. Harish is implementing a parser for a … Webb25 dec. 2024 · The SLR (1) parsing use canonical LR (0) item. The reduce move is placed only in the FOLLOW of those variables whose production is reduced. The step involves in …

Webb22 okt. 2015 · computer programming , hacking news , hacking tricks , hacking tutorials , c++ programming , java programming , how to , engineering Tutorials point , WebbYour state in the DFA should contain the item: x → . Here's a DFA I drew for an SLR (1) parser that recognizes a grammar that uses two epsilon productions: Share Improve this …

Webb2 feb. 2024 · SLR Parse Table from CFG Grammar Program in C/C++ Jazib February 2, 2024 Compiler Design 1 Comment A compiler is a program that translates the code that … WebbSLR parsing SLR parsing is LR(0) parsing, but with a different reduce rule: For each edge (X: (I, J)) if X is terminal, put shift J at (I, X) if I contains A!α . where A!α . has rule number …

WebbIn computing, a compiler is a computer program that translates computer code written in one programming language (the source language) into another language (the target …

WebbThe LR-Parsing Algorithm. A schematic of an LR parser is shown in Fig. 4.35. It consists of an input, an output, a stack, a driver program, and a parsing table that has two parts … earthworks gallery yachatsWebb21 okt. 2014 · 1) we have a SLR (1) Grammar G as following. we use SLR (1) parser generator and generate a parse table S for G. we use LALR (1) parser generator and … ct scan ear machineWebbI know that LALR(1) grammars can a subset of LR(1) grammars and most of the time LALR(1) parsing table is much smaller than LR(1) parser table for who same grammar. But I couldn't find of answer ... ct scan epsomWebb19 feb. 2007 · Code to find first and follow: saved as SLR.h #include #include #include #include #include … earthworks fertilizer safe for dogsWebb21 okt. 2024 · Program for construction of LR Parsing table using C. by · Published October 21, 2024 · Updated October 21, 2024. ALGORITHM: Get the input expression and store it … ct scan enteritisWebbCLR refers to canonical lookahead. CLR parsing use the canonical collection of LR (1) items to build the CLR (1) parsing table. CLR (1) parsing table produces the more … earthworks golf course fertilizerWebb2 24/09/2016 DFR - CC - SLR Example SLR Example (ASU Ch 4.7 pp221-230) The main steps in constructing an SLR Parse Table are – construct the LR(0) items (using the dot … earthworks fertilizer products